WebMar 17, 2024 · The main difference between these two refrigerants is that Freon is a trade (market) name that refers to halocarbon products that cause the depletion of the ozone … WebR134a is NOT less efficient than R12 – Actually R134a is more efficient. Pound for pound R134a is a more efficient refrigerant than R12, however it runs at higher pressures in some aspects and therefore requires more effective condensing. Whether R134a performs as well as R12 in any given a/c system depends upon system components and the ...

To date, most auto manufacturers are using the hydro fluoro olefin (HFO) refrigerant R-1234yf as the replacement of choice for R134a. The 2013 Cadillac XTS was the first U.S.made vehicle to use the new refrigerant. With a GWP of 4 (instead of 1,430 for R-134a), R-1234yf is more environmentally friendly. noco machiningWeb2 days ago · The most popular hydro-fluorocarbon (HFC) refrigerants for new commercial Air Conditioner systems include R-410A and R-134a.
